Specifications
The BD Vacutainer Venous Blood Collection Tubes, BD Biosciences 367988 Bd SST* Brand Serum Separation Tubes, Silicone-Coated Interior, Pack of 100 possess several key technical specifications.
- Closure Color: Red/Gray. This color coding provides instant identification of the tube type, reducing the risk of errors during sample collection and processing.
- Additive: Clot Activator and Gel. The clot activator promotes rapid clot formation, while the gel creates a physical barrier between the serum and blood cells after centrifugation.
- Draw Volume: 8.5 mL. This draw volume ensures sufficient serum for a wide range of laboratory tests.
- Tube Size: 16 x 100 mm. The standardized tube size is compatible with most laboratory centrifuges and automated analyzers.
- Tube Material: Plastic. The plastic construction minimizes the risk of breakage and reduces the weight of the tubes for easier handling.
- Type of Label: Paper. The paper label allows for easy and clear documentation of patient information and collection details.
- BD No.: 367988. This unique identification number ensures proper product tracking and quality control.
- Unit: Pack of 100. The pack size provides a convenient and cost-effective supply for routine medical procedures.
